Output ed37fedcbde24685344f328463c1abca3663029c589579284b69fce8537fce50:5

value
31289900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93466b6e3626dbf1e6c6826400de45d08cc7c0cb OP_EQUAL
address
3F7jcawGqYvjqeLsBjbSWuB2dc4e1PU1y8
transaction
ed37fedcbde24685344f328463c1abca3663029c589579284b69fce8537fce50
spent
true